Handover for weekly sync: Ledgerbee loyalty-points service passes to Nadia. Reconciliation job runs nightly; mismatches over 500 points page on-call. Double-credit bug from sprint 14 is fixed but keep the dedupe flag on. The staging instance boots with the configuration values that follow.

deployment values, yagef-yawip:
ELIOX_PIN=5303
ELIOX_METRICS_HOST=metrics.eliox.paliqworks.corp
ELIOX_LOG_LEVEL=error
ELIOX_TENANT=praiel

Q: Why does the Pairloom matching service stall for a few seconds during peak?

A: Those are GC pauses — the old-gen heap fills up when match candidates spike, and the collector does a full stop-the-world sweep. We've tuned it down to ~800ms on the Driftwell build, so don't block the release over it. If you need to profile a live node, grab a session on the debug bastion using the recovery passphrase below.

unlock words, bawef-kahap: sorax-sorir-quenys-aldok

Ticket: SketchLoom undo/redo service auth failing

Hey sec review folks — the history service behind SketchLoom's diagram editor (the thing that stores undo/redo snapshots) started rejecting calls Tuesday. Root cause: the service credential expired and nobody got the renewal ping. Undo works locally but redo across sessions is dead. Marta rotated the credential this morning and confirmed the history stack replays cleanly. Flagging here for audit trail purposes. The replacement key for the snapshot service is below.

API key for kageg-yawip: vxb15-hPYGepB2Ktrw1iB

Heads up: if the Lintrock baseline file in the Quarrow repo drifts from main, CI fails with a "stale baseline" error even when the code is fine. Quick fix is to regenerate the baseline on a clean checkout and re-push. If a customer build is blocked, confirm the failing run matches the token below before escalating.

build token for yadug-yagag: htk21_c863c33eb8b82c0c9c152